The Satyagraha by the thousand workers of Century Yarn/denim mills for ensuring the employment has reached a new stage. The 500 days struggle of the workers has already compelled the management to cancel the fraudulent Business Transfer Agreement between Century and Wearit, after the orders by the Tribunal as well as the M.P. High Court. When the 4 unions with a few members with them, decided to opt for VRS, against the workers’ wishes, the majority workers decided and formed a separate union ‘Shramik Janata Sangh’.

After the Tribunal’s order dated 06.02.2019 the Century managememt was directed to pay the remaining wages of 2.5 months from October, 2017 to December, 2017. But when the majority workers filed an application before the Ld. Labour Commissioner regarding payment of all the remaining wages, from October, 2017 to April, 2018 the management buckled to workers’ unity and force, and on February 25th deposited the wages of this period plus the bonus for October, 2017 to March, 2018. In addition to this, the Tribunal also directed the management to open the gates and allow the workers to enter the mills.

Yesterday it was already 20 days and management has not complied with that. That’s why the workers have started an indefinite relay fast in front of the Labour Commissioner’s office, demanding the management to open the gates of the mills, as per the order of the Tribunal and let the workers start atleast cleaning and maintenance, if not production, in order to prevent the irreparable damage to the machinery. Also, the overwhelming majority of workers are demanding that if Century is not able to run the mills on their own, then as per their written letters to the unions and affidavits filed before the Tribunal, they should transfer the mills to workers’s organisation at 1 Re /- and let them run the mills. The 90% majority of workers are today, having taken advice and consultancy from various experts across the country, ready to take the mills and run them profitably.

The next hearing in the Tribunal on the original application is scheduled on 18th of March, 2019.

          The Avahan Satyagraha continues with an appeal to the new government of Madhya Pradesh to take a stand and resolve the conflict and end the dispute by ensuring compliance and employment to the workers in struggle.
